The schrodinger equation is a linear partial differential equation that describes the wave function or state function of a quantummechanical system 12 it is a key result in quantum mechanics, and its discovery was a significant landmark in the development of the subject. Schrodinger equation 1 schrodinger equation in physics, specifically quantum mechanics, the schrodinger equation, formulated in 1926 by austrian physicist erwin schrodinger, is an equation that describes how the quantum state of a physical system changes in time.
